4E: "Olive oil is at a critical crossroads"

Greece None

The Scientific Society of Olive Cultivation Encyclopedists (4E) celebrates the start of the new olive growing season 2023/24 and World Olive Day, dedicated to the vital role and irreplaceable contribution of Women. For this purpose, the Board of Directors of 4E decided this year to honor Mrs. Efi Christopoulou, chemist, expert in the European Commission and D.S.E., tastemaker, member of 4E and Mrs. Maria Mylona, ​​olive producer from Messinia, congratulating her for the position of "we olive producers, apart from subsidies, we are interested in knowledge and training". "This year's World Olive Day finds, not only olive oil, but also table olives, in Greece and internationally, at a very critical crossroads. The large reduction in production for the second year in a row creates a strong imbalance between supply and demand, with the first visible consequence being the unprecedented jump in producer prices, and therefore also in consumer prices. However, no price increase can compensate for the lost income of the producer due to the reduced of its production, while on the other hand, it inevitably results in the reduction of consumption and substitution by other vegetable oils" is stated in the relevant press release. 4E appeals in two directions: First, to all those who participate in the agro-food chain, in order to preserve cooperation among themselves in order to minimize losses in the income of olive producers and the level of consumption. The objective and cool presentation in the Mass Media of all this unprecedented and particularly complex reality is also necessary. Olive oil constitutes less than 1.5% of the global production of fats and oils and this is the strong argument for unity and cooperation between those who produce it and commercialize it on the international market. In these two directions the scientific community can offer a lot especially in current issues such as defense against climate change, the healthy nutritional properties of olive oil and table olives, concludes the 4E Board of Directors.

New old World

Greece None

On Wednesday November 1, at 19:00, at the POLIANA painting workshop, the opening of the Group Painting Exhibition entitled "New old World" will take place. Thalia Georgiadou, Alexandros Vogiatzis, Matin Lukas van Veen, Barbara Smith, Bereket Agos, Benito Luzaja, Alexandros Karavas, Hamid Nazgul, Andronikos Theocharidis, Mike Ritchie, Marie Constantelli, Matt J Kirby, Stratis Diolatzis, Abdul Masud, Sylvine Vaucher, Kaiti Karakontis and Anique Dounia. The exhibition will run from 1 until November 5 and will be open daily from 19:00-22:00 and on Sundays from 14:00-22:00 at the Poliana workshop [Pindarou 9 Mytilini – tel: 6951547746 / 6982711020]. In fact, the program includes Thursday, November 2 , at 19:00 artistic game and on Sunday 5 at 19:00 painting on pebbles. The activities have no solar limitation and participation in them is free.
